How to Install fonts-kanjistrokeorders software package in Debian 9 (Stretch)

fonts-kanjistrokeorders software package provides font to view stroke order diagrams for Kanji, Kana and etc, you can install in your Debian 9 (Stretch) by running the commands given below on the terminal,

$ sudo apt-get update
$ sudo apt-get install fonts-kanjistrokeorders 

fonts-kanjistrokeorders is installed in your system.

Make ensure the fonts-kanjistrokeorders package were installed using the commands given below,

$ sudo dpkg-query -l | grep fonts-kanjistrokeorders *

You will get with fonts-kanjistrokeorders package name, version, architecture and description in a table
